Here's a place to post and discuss Volkswagen based radio and remote control cars. There's been a few R/C threads (chit chat) over the years here on the Samba, but not a general thread dedicated specifically to VW R/C cars.

Post up here if you have toy grade, hobby grade, or scratch build R/Cs... as long as they are VW!

I'll get the ball rolling with one of mine- The Snowhopper. A ski patrol rescue beetle I built recently.
It's Tamiya Grasshopper based, a Kamtec baja body from the UK, vintage snow ski set, dual rear wheel adapters, Vintage You-G shocks (with 5th shock mod), and my fav vintage Hitec radio. Aluminum suspension parts were designed/cut specifically for this project.

And here's the old Mardave V-Dub special. This was their VW bodied car based around the "V12" chassis. No longer produced as a kit, and hard to find in the US.
